Thu Jun 13 201914:59Yankees place Morales on IL with calf strain
CHICAGO (AP) — The New York Yankees have placed Kendrys Morales on the 10-day injured list with a left calf strain.Morales is the 20th player to go on the IL this year for New York, matching its total for the entire 2018 season. The first baseman/designated hitter had three hits in the Yankees' 12-5 victory over the Mets on Tuesday but did not play in the second half of the doubleheader.The Yankees also recalled outfielder Mike Tauchman and left-hander Nestor Cortes Jr. before Thursday night's game against the Chicago White Sox. They had an open roster spot after lefty Stephen Tarpley was sent down Wednesday.Morales, who turns 36 next Thursday, was acquired in a May 15 trade with Oakland. Wed May 15 201912:26Yankees acquire 1B/DH Kendrys Morales from A's
NEW YORK (AP) — The Yankees have acquired veteran slugger Kendrys Morales from the Oakland Athletics.New York is also getting $8,491,452 from Oakland to cover most of the $8,903,226 remaining in Morales' $12 million salary. That leaves the Yankees to pay $411,774, a prorated share of the $555,000 minimum.As part of the deal announced Tuesday night, the Yankees will send Oakland a player to be named or cash.Oakland acquired Morales from Toronto on March 27, and the Blue Jays agreed to send the A's $11,445,000 as part of that swap. The 13-year major league veteran appeared in 34 games. A switch-hitter, he batted .204 with one homer and seven RBIs before being designated for assignment Monday.The Yankees added Morales a day after putting Miguel Andújar back on the injured list with a small labrum tear in his right shoulder. Mon May 13 201917:56Athletics designate Morales, activate Canha from 10-day IL
SEATTLE (AP) — The Oakland Athletics have designated slugger Kendrys Morales for assignment and activated Mark Canha from the 10-day injured list.Morales was acquired from Toronto on March 27. The 13-year major league veteran appeared in 34 games and hit .204 with one home run and seven RBIs with the A's. Morales is in the final year of a $33 million, three-year deal and is due $12 million this season.Canha was added to the roster ahead of Monday's series opener in Seattle and was in the starting lineup in left field. Canha had been on the injured list since April 29 with a sprained right wrist.
